The Performance Loft's primary goal is to provide dynamic performing arts series that enrich the cultural fabric of our community and help us all to experience the unusual in vibrant and creative ways. We serve our community by presenting innovative and original performing arts through our monthly arts programs.

In addition, the Performance Loft offers classes to all members of the community. We place special importance on our youth outreach programs, offering workshops at the Loft and taking programs into area schools.

The Performance Loft began in 2002, when Chris Beach returned to Redlands from an artist fellowship in Germany. While in Germany, Chris studied approaches to making Dance/Theatre with companies in Freiburg, Frankfurt and Berlin. Chris was inspired by the performances occurring in alternative spaces (e.g. churches, train depots, and warehouses) and determined to find an alternative performance space in Redlands.

Through the generosity of the Armentrout family, Chris set up shop in the third floor of Redlands' oldest citrus packinghouse, the Mitten Building. Together with co-artistic director, Jo Dierdorff, the Performance Loft began to establish itself as an innovative arts organization producing new and experiential works such as Yellow Gate, House of Shoes, Red Hands, Ladder/Boot, Losing Things and interpreting select published works like The Threepenny Opera, A Christmas Memory, and Happy Days.
